The UN Convention “Around” Electronic Contracts: An Iranian Round

The increased uses of electronic means in commercial activities give enough causation for lawyers’ attempt to protect legal rules. Although it seems that the new circumstances don’t have so many substantial differences with whatever was the base of decision making of legal authorities, some ambiguousness has appeared the need to legality of arguments in judges’ landscape and encouraged attempts of states to adopt the laws as essential matters of electronic commerce. The special nature of electronic relations – that potentially can be originative legal effects out of the borders – was another important reason for the involved states to make laws about it. United Nations Convention on the Use of Electronic Communications in International Contracts shall not be analyzed as legislation on substantial aspects of electronic contracts. Rather, it can be surveyed as a supplementary source for former conventions and guideline for resolving certain modern problems of Information Technology age. About Iranian Law, the paper especially examine the Iranian Electronic Commerce Act as a proof for concluding that the necessity of ratification of Convention by Iranian parliament was undeniable fact. Of course, the necessity of acceding to this Convention was duly recognized on September 20, 2023 by “The Act on the Approval of the United Nations Convention on the Use of Electronic Communications in International Contracts.
